DNA is another tool to assist in researching your family history.  However, like all tools, it requires analysis to retrieve information.  Sometimes the number of matches can be overwhelming, other times the lack of matches becomes concerning.  Unexpected results may be alarming and results that solve a mystery are very exciting.

If you are considering a DNA test, ask yourself, am I ready to accept whatever the results show?  You see, paper documents can lie but DNA can’t.  If you are open to accepting whatever the results show you then go ahead and test.
